About this replacement

JVC GR-DVP3 / GR-DX307E Series — 7.4V Li-ion Replacement Battery (BN-V114US)

This is a 7.4V, 1700mAh Li-ion battery pack replacing the JVC BN-V114US and compatible OEM part numbers across the GR-DVP3, GR-DX307E, GR-DX300K, GR-DX28, and 68 additional GR-series MiniDV camcorders. The cell matches the original pack's physical footprint at 69.60 × 50.65 × 15.15mm and uses the same connector orientation and pin count. Capacity is rated at 12.58Wh — identical to the original JVC specification.

  • GR-DVP3 and GR-DX series compatibility: These camcorders share a common 7.4V dual-cell Li-ion architecture with the same BMS handshake protocol. JVC standardised the BN-V107 and BN-V114 form factor across this generation, so one cell fits the full range without modification.
  • Bench tested on actual hardware: We ran this pack through charge and discharge cycles on a GR-DX300K body. The BMS accepted the cell without an incompatibility flag, and voltage output held steady across the discharge curve with no mid-session cutoff.
  • First-use charge cycle on MiniDV bodies: Insert the battery and charge it fully inside the camera body or JVC AA-V37EK charger before your first recording session. The GR-series BMS maps remaining battery percentage against the cell's discharge curve during that first cycle — skipping it causes the indicator to read inaccurately throughout the pack's life.

Why the GR-DVP3 shows a dead battery indicator on a partially charged replacement cell

The GR-DVP3 uses a voltage-threshold lookup to estimate remaining charge rather than a fuel-gauge IC. A new third-party cell has a slightly different discharge curve than the aged OEM pack the camera calibrated against. Until the BMS runs one complete charge-to-discharge cycle with the new cell, the voltage thresholds it reads map incorrectly, triggering a low-battery warning at what is actually 40–50% remaining capacity. Running one full charge cycle through the camera body or the JVC dedicated charger resets this mapping. After that cycle, the indicator tracks the actual state of charge correctly.

Battery percentage jumping erratically on the GR-DX300K LCD

Erratic percentage readouts on this body are almost always a calibration mismatch, not a faulty cell. The GR-DX300K samples terminal voltage at fixed intervals and cross-references a stored discharge table; a fresh cell with a flatter mid-range voltage curve can cause the reading to jump several bars in either direction. The fix is a single full discharge — record until the camera powers itself off — then charge to 100% without interruption. After that cycle, terminal voltage during discharge aligns with the stored table and the display stabilises. If the display still jumps after two full cycles, check that the battery contacts on both cell and body are clean and making firm contact.
